AMENDMENT A001 The above referenced solicitation is hereby amended to respond to questions submitted. The due date and time for quotations, September 8, 2021 at 3:30 PM Eastern Time, remains unchanged by reason of this modification. The following question and response are hereby provided. QUESTION: Upon closer review, the specifications are written in a specific way to lock out other manufacturers. Will they allow or accept innovation differences for a guarantee of better performance? Specifications in question are #7, #8, and #10f. RESPONSE: It is the technical opinion of the Government that the specifications are not lock out specifications. NIST has a scientific basis for each specification. NIST will review all quotations received. Quoters must provide a detailed technical explanation of their “guarantee of better performance”. A statement that the quoter guarantees that what they have is better, on its own, shall not be sufficient. Relevant to specification #7. If the quoter has another design, NIST is willing to review a detailed technical explanation of how this temperature measurement would be performed without a thermocouple. It would need to be in the same vicinity as the samples to ensure that the measurement was being made in the same location. Relevant to specification #8. The requirement for “user-exchangeable” is for a couple of reasons. One reason would be, performing oxidation induction temperature measurements, which often foul the cell. This could also be for performing experiments such as curing kinetics, where there is a good chance that something will off-gas into the cell and potentially contaminate it. Relevant to specification #10f. The question about this specification is not clear. NIST notes that when performing modulated DSC, NIST requires the temperature modulation in the output file.
